Wike: Attempt to Unseat Tinubu in 2027 Is a Waste of Time
The Minister of the Federal Capital Territory (FCT), Nyesom Wike, has issued a strong political warning, stating that any attempt to challenge President Bola Ahmed Tinubu in the 2027 general elections is a waste of time.
Speaking during a political event in Abuja, Wike pledged his unwavering support for the President and vowed to “clear the FCT” for him in the next election.
“Anyone planning to unseat Bola Tinubu come 2027 in the FCT and Nigeria at large is deceiving himself,” he said.
Wike, a former governor of Rivers State and a prominent political figure, reaffirmed his allegiance to President Tinubu’s leadership, citing ongoing efforts to fulfill national promises and improve governance.
His statement has sparked political debate, as it underscores both his loyalty to the APC and his growing influence within the capital territory.
With the 2027 election season gradually heating up, Wike’s remarks serve as an early indication of the political battle lines being drawn.
